When is the best time to play our First Dance?

Answer

We appreciate that couples tend to already have a song that is special to them, songs that you both listened to when you were first dating or one that reminds you of a special event. Other couples choose a song that is romantic or fits the theme of the wedding, whatever the song we suggest to perform this not necessarily at the beginning of the night but when all your guests have arrived. A good time for this we find is after the buffet when everyone is usually sat in the same room so the first dance has everybodies attention,then hopefully the dance floor will be full thereafter.
